To find the slope of line \( d \) that is parallel to the line with a slope of \( -\frac{7}{2} \), you can use the fact that parallel lines have the same slope.

Therefore, the slope of line \( d \) is also \( -\frac{7}{2} \).

There is no simplification needed since \( -\frac{7}{2} \) is already in its simplest form.
